The Web is Making You Stupid

Posted on September 8th, 2010
by simayer in Internet

For some of us, can you think back far enough to remember what you did without the “mainstream” internet? I can. Life was non-clouded. It wasn’t full all this informational noise that our fingertips can Google, Tweet, Facebook, or Digg. However, the upside for all of us today is the blissful constant stream of information & resources at our finger tips through our Blackberry, iPhone/iTouch, netbook, iPad, Xbox, or desktop. Our need to “want it now” and these resources giving us the ability to almost answer any question or be “more productive” anywhere at any minute, may be costing a major price – intelligence.
